Subject: Re: [ecasound] 24-bit recording (with M-Audio Delta 1010LT)
From: Kai Vehmanen (k_AT_eca.cx)
Date: Sat May 11 2002 - 11:34:28 EEST
Doh, a patching a patch:
On Sat, 11 May 2002, Kai Vehmanen wrote:
> Add this to ecasound-x.y.z/libecasound/audioio-oss.cpp:
>
> --cut--
> case ECA_AUDIO_FORMAT::sfmt_s16_le: { format = AFMT_S16_LE; break; }
> case ECA_AUDIO_FORMAT::sfmt_s16_be: { format = AFMT_S16_BE; break; }
> + case ECA_AUDIO_FORMAT::sfmt_s24_le: { format = AFMT_S32_LE; break; }
> + case ECA_AUDIO_FORMAT::sfmt_s24_be: { format = AFMT_S32_BE; break; }
> case ECA_AUDIO_FORMAT::sfmt_s32_le: { format = AFMT_S32_LE; break; }
> case ECA_AUDIO_FORMAT::sfmt_s32_be: { format = AFMT_S32_BE; break; }
> --cut--
--cut--
case ECA_AUDIO_FORMAT::sfmt_s16_le: { format = AFMT_S16_LE; break; }
case ECA_AUDIO_FORMAT::sfmt_s16_be: { format = AFMT_S16_BE; break; }
+ case ECA_AUDIO_FORMAT::sfmt_s24_le: { format = AFMT_S24_LE; break; }
+ case ECA_AUDIO_FORMAT::sfmt_s24_be: { format = AFMT_S24_BE; break; }
case ECA_AUDIO_FORMAT::sfmt_s32_le: { format = AFMT_S32_LE; break; }
case ECA_AUDIO_FORMAT::sfmt_s32_be: { format = AFMT_S32_BE; break; }
--cut--
... that's the correct change of course.
-- http://www.eca.cx Audio software for Linux!-- To unsubscribe send message 'unsubscribe' in the body of the message to <ecasound-list-request_AT_wakkanet.fi>.
This archive was generated by hypermail 2b28 : Sat May 11 2002 - 11:19:23 EEST